
Terrez Boothe arrives at Navy with captain-grade pedigree and two-way athletic upside
In the 2026 season, Terrez Boothe is a freshman linebacker for Navy who brings a sturdy 6-foot-1, 200-pound frame, three-sport athleticism, and real leadership chops after serving as a three-year high school captain. His high-school résumé includes All-State honors and first-team All-Aegies and All-Susquehanna recognition, which points to a player who already knows how to command a defense and play with urgency. He’s the kind of Navy fit that can become a tone-setting special-teams-and-defensive depth piece if his explosiveness translates to the college level.
